SASTAMALA, PIRKANMAA, FINLAND, June 18, 2025 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Carccu®, a Finnish packaging company, has been identified in a recent report by Grand View Research as one of the contributors to the growing PFAS-free food packaging market. The company manufactures deli papers without the use of PFAS chemicals and supplies these materials to food-related businesses both in the Nordic region and other parts of the world.

This recognition comes at a time when the global food packaging industry is responding to increasing concerns over health and environmental risks associated with per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S). Widely used for their resistance to grease and moisture, PFAS are being gradually phased out due to their persistence in the environment and potential links to health issues. According to Grand View Research, the PFAS-free food packaging market was valued at USD 40.4 bill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 58.79 billion by 2030,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.5%.

Functional Barriers without PFAS

Deli papers used in professional kitchens must meet basic functional requirements, particularly effective resistance to grease and moisture. These features are essential for packaging foods such as pastries, burgers, and other items with high fat or oil content, and they must do so without compromising food safety.

Carccu® addresses these needs by using barrier coatings that do not rely on PFAS. Instead, the company applies alternative methods and materials designed to ensure sufficient protection for food contact use. These solutions are developed to meet food industry expectations while eliminating persistent chemicals.

Deli Paper Production with Documented Environmental Standards

Safety-focused and resource-efficient methods are implemented throughout Carccu®’s operations. The production site in Sastamala, Finland, runs on 100% fossil-free electricity. A recycling rate of 99.9% is maintained, with 99.5% of side streams being repurposed.

The custom printed deli papers use water-based inks that meet Swiss Ordinance standards for food contact. Carccu® holds ISO 14001 certification and maintains FSC® and PEFC Chain of Custody certifications, ensuring traceable sourcing of materials.
